Pursuant to stipulation, and good cause appearing therefore, IT IS HEREBY
ORDERED THAT:
1. Pursuant to Federal Rule of Civil Procedure 41(a)(1)(A)(ii), the abovecaptioned action is hereby dismissed with prejudice;
